This weekend brings us “the most exciting two minutes in sports,” otherwise known as the Kentucky Derby. Whether you want to place a bet, you have a weakness for Mint Juleps, or you just want an excuse to dress up for some day drinking, Chicago is ready for a Saturday full of fun for the Derby! It might be tough to pick a winning horse on the major race day, but deciding where to watch the race certainly won’t be! Here are our favorite spots…

Bernie’s Chicago {660 North Orleans Street, Chicago; 312.624.9892}: Pray for patio weather this weekend because then you can spend Saturday on the Bernie’s rooftop! They will have Rabbit Hole Mint Juleps, Old Fashioneds, and Kentucky Mules all for $8 from 4-7pm to celebrate race day. We can’t imagine a more perfect day!

Mable’s Table {1655 West Cortland Street, Chicago; 773.904.7433}: This Bucktown spot will be offering a specialty Shaved Ice Mint Julep from Beverage Director Scott Foster. Start your day with their epic brunch items paired with this cool and tasty cocktail! No matter who you bet on, you’re sure to feel like a winner here.

Frontier {1072 North Milwaukee Avenue, Chicago; 773.772.4322}: If you’ve come to Frontier’s annual Kentucky Derby party before, you’ll know it’s an optimal celebration spot! This Saturday, their all-weather beer garden will have the race playing live, making it the perfect spot for a big group. There will be $8 Mint Juleps, Whiskey Sours, and Old Fashioneds, plus a $12 Fried Chicken Plate with sides.

Bub City {various locations}: Get your Southern attire and fancy hats ready! At both their locations in River North and Rosemont, you can enjoy the festivities all day long. Dig into Hot Brown Sandwiches alongside Mint Juleps and Mega Mint Julep drink specials and have some Derby fun with your pals! Bonus: there will be lots of Derby swag!

Gemini Chicago {2075 North Lincoln Avenue, Chicago; 773.525.2522}: Come for the $10 Mint Juleps, and stay for the race at the Gemini bar. This is the perfect spot for a day date!

The Hampton Social {various locations}: Get dressed up and have a girls’ day out at one of Hampton Social’s downtown or suburban locations for the Derby! Combine their picturesque décor with a gorgeous Rosé Mint Julep, and you’ve got a great day!

Public House {400 North State Street, Chicago; 312.265.1240}: You can watch the Derby from all different angles on the 27 televisions spaced throughout this 10,000-square-foot River North bar. Public House will be offering $10 Woodford Reserve Mint Juleps and Kentucky Mules, as well as $6 Stella Artois drafts for race day. Pair those with one of their Make-Your-Own Mac n’ Cheese dishes, and you’ve got a great day ahead!
